Huang’s prescience did not stop at gaming. While the world celebrated NVIDIA’s prowess in visual fidelity, Huang began to see another application for his company’s technology: artificial intelligence. The complex neural networks that form the backbone of AI require the same kind of parallel processing that makes GPUs perfect for rendering millions of pixels on a screen. In the mid-2010s, Huang made the strategic decision to pivot NVIDIA towards AI development, effectively transforming the company from a graphics card manufacturer into the indispensable infrastructure provider for the entire AI industry. This move was the key to his meteoric rise in net worth. As ChatGPT and other large language models captured the public imagination, it became clear that every major tech company—from Microsoft and Google to Amazon and Meta—needed NVIDIA’s chips to power their AI ambitions. The data center, once a peripheral market for NVIDIA, became the company’s primary growth engine, and Huang became the undisputed king of this new digital gold rush.

The origin of Harvard's substantial wealth is deeply intertwined with its historical legacy and the generosity of its benefactors. Unlike public institutions that rely heavily on state funding, Harvard has perfected the art of the endowment model, soliciting donations from generations of alumni and benefactors who wish to leave a lasting impact on the institution. Major contributions from figures such as John D. Rockefeller, whose donations helped professionalize the university’s medical school, and more recent tech moguls have continually replenished and expanded the university's financial coffers. This culture of philanthropy is ingrained in the Harvard identity, encouraging current students and alumni to participate in giving campaigns to ensure the perpetuity of the university’s mission. These concerted fundraising efforts ensure that the university maintains not just its financial solvency but its competitive edge in the global academic arena.
